Abstract
Bismuth-doped pyrochlore-type antimonic acids H1−3xBixSbO3·nH2O (0≤x≤0.28, n=0.5) were prepared by solution processing using the reaction of an aqueous H2O2 solution with antimony and bismuth alkoxides, and their structural properties and proton conductivity were investigated. It was found that the Bi atoms are located in an interstitial 16d (1/2, 1/2, 1/2) site in the structure and that the proton conductivity of the doped material (x=0.081) is enhanced by about two orders of magnitude compared to that of the pure material. The relationship between the proton conductivity and structural properties is discussed.
